The engine this one very good condition, but I have serious problem electrical.
The bike, she has been stopped 8 years, the engine has only 30000 km.
Once with everything mounted in the chassis, cleaned carburators, new battery....press start button and runnnn. The engine sound very well. But after a minute in march , the fuse of the solenoid breaks and one of the cdi (oki mps-200) burns, the silicona is melted and throws(adds) white smoke.
I buy two cdi to good price.
Since the electrical installation is the original one of the motorcycle, I think that it(she) can be damaged, make simplified.

I install the new cdi to her, press start button and ruunnnn again. But after 1 minute, the engine stops , the fuse of the solenoid returns to be broken, I replace it, and again one of the cdi this one burned. I believe that I am going to cry.
Has this happened to someone?
